To replace the license plate bulb on a 2003 Chevy Tracker, first, locate the license plate light assembly at the rear of the vehicle. Use a flathead screwdriver to gently pry off the lens cover. Remove the old bulb by twisting it counterclockwise and then replace it with a new bulb, ensuring it’s secure. Finally, snap the lens cover back into place and test the new bulb to ensure it works.
To replace the air conditioner compressor on a 2003 Chevy Tracker, first, ensure the vehicle is off and disconnect the battery. Next, relieve the refrigerant pressure and remove the refrigerant lines from the compressor. Then, unbolt the compressor from its mounting bracket and disconnect the electrical connector. Install the new compressor in reverse order, ensuring to recharge the AC system with the appropriate refrigerant afterward.

To replace a CV joint on a 2003 GMC Sonoma, start by safely lifting the vehicle and removing the wheel. Then, detach the axle nut and any components obstructing access to the CV joint, such as the brake caliper and rotor. Remove the old CV joint from the axle shaft by pulling it off, and install the new CV joint by sliding it onto the axle. Finally, reassemble all components, ensuring everything is securely fastened before lowering the vehicle.
